This guide shows how to increase the hard drive size of the 2013-2017 MacBook Air 13" (A1466), by adding an M2 SSD.
You'll need:
- NVME M.2 SSD - I used samsung 970 EVO Plus 250 GB NVME M.2
- Sintech Adapter kit e.g. https://mackabler.dk/ngff-m2-pcie-ssd-ko...
- Alternatively you may use OWC SSD, which does not require adapter - see https://www.owcdigital.com/products/aura....
- However OWC ssds are slower than the newest Samsung SSDs.
- Recovery USB disk with OSX - ref https://support.apple.com/en-in/HT201372 I used Catalina.
